For Honduras traders comparing TMGM vs Dukascopy in 2025, both brokers offer robust trading environments but cater to different needs. TMGM, an Australian broker with a 3.3/5 rating, is popular among retail traders in Honduras due to its low minimum deposit, support for local payments like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20, and a user-friendly platform. Dukascopy, a Swiss broker also rated 3.3/5, provides institutional-grade execution and deep liquidity, appealing to experienced traders who prioritize speed and transparency. However, Dukascopy’s minimum deposit is higher, and its payment options are limited compared to TMGM. Given Honduras’s reliance on digital payments and a growing retail trading community, TMGM offers more accessibility. The local financial regulator does not directly oversee either broker, so traders should consider the regulatory frameworks of ASIC (TMGM) and FINMA (Dukascopy) when choosing. This comparison breaks down costs, platforms, regulation, and payment methods tailored to Honduras traders.

When comparing trading costs for Honduras traders, TMGM offers competitive spreads starting from 1.0 pips on standard accounts with no commission, while Dukascopy provides raw spreads from 0.0 pips but charges a commission per lot. For a retail trader in Honduras executing 10 standard lots per month, TMGM’s total cost is roughly $100 in spreads, whereas Dukascopy’s cost is about $70 (spread + commission). However, Dukascopy’s cost advantage becomes significant for high-volume traders. TMGM also offers a commission-free account that suits smaller accounts. Both brokers have no deposit fees, but TMGM’s lower minimum deposit ($50 vs Dukascopy’s $100) makes it more accessible. Honduras traders should consider their trading volume and account size when evaluating spreads and costs.

TMGM provides M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5), which are widely used by Honduras traders for their advanced charting, automated trading, and mobile access. Dukascopy offers its proprietary JForex platform and also supports MT4, but JForex is more complex and better suited for algorithmic trading. For Honduras retail traders, TMGM’s MT4/MT5 are easier to use and have a larger community for support and custom indicators. Dukascopy’s platform provides deeper market depth and advanced order types, appealing to professional traders but may overwhelm beginners. Both platforms are available in English, which is the primary language for trading in Honduras.

TMGM is regulated by the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C) and the Financial Markets Authority (FMA) of New Zealand, while Dukascopy is regulated by the Swiss Financial Market Supervisory Authority (FINMA). Neither broker is under the oversight of the local financial regulator in Honduras, meaning traders lack direct local recourse. However, ASIC and FINMA are reputable regulators that enforce strict client fund segregation and transparency. For Honduras traders, this provides a level of security but not the same as local regulation. TMGM’s ASIC regulation is well-known among retail traders, while Dukascopy’s Swiss regulation is considered premium. Traders should verify the broker’s license and consider the absence of local investor protection.

Honduras traders have multiple deposit and withdrawal options with both brokers, but TMGM offers more flexibility. TMGM supports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20, all of which are popular in Honduras. USDT TRC20 is especially useful for crypto-based transfers with low fees and fast processing. Dukascopy accepts Bank Transfer and Skrill but does not support Neteller or USDT TRC20 directly. For withdrawals, TMGM processes requests within 1-2 business days via the same methods, while Dukascopy may take longer for bank transfers. Minimum deposits are $50 for TMGM and $100 for Dukascopy. For Honduras traders who prefer digital wallets or crypto, TMGM is the better choice. Both brokers do not charge deposit fees, but bank transfer fees may apply from the sending bank.

TMGM offers Islamic (swap-free) accounts for Honduras Muslim traders upon request, ensuring no overnight interest is charged on positions held beyond the daily rollover. This is ideal for Sharia-compliant trading. Dukascopy, however, does not provide Islamic accounts, which may be a limitation for Muslim traders in Honduras who require interest-free trading. TMGM’s Islamic account is available on all account types and maintains standard spreads, making it a suitable option for observant traders. If Islamic account availability is a priority, TMGM is the clear choice.
